BTL Industries Bulgaria was named Investor of the Year 2025 at the 20th awards ceremony hosted by the InvestBulgaria Agency (IBA). During the official event at the Hyatt Regency Sofia hotel, Bulgarian President Iliana Iotova presented the award and the “Golden Bull” statuette to the company’s CEO, Veselin Karavasilev. The recognition was given for BTL Industries Bulgaria’s EUR 51 million investment in Plovdiv in 2025, which resulted in the creation of over 700 jobs.
Since establishing operations in Bulgaria in 1998, the company has grown significantly and maintains an R&D center in Sofia. With a workforce exceeding 850 employees, it is a major employer in the Plovdiv region. The company exports medical devices from Bulgaria to over 120 countries across six continents.
Karavasilev stated that the award acknowledges their sustained commitment to Bulgaria. He noted that the company has evolved from a sales office to BTL’s sole global production base, shipping more than 40,000 devices annually from the nation. He also suggested Bulgaria has potential to become a leading manufacturer in medical devices.
Other major recipients at the ceremony included Intuitive Surgical Bulgaria for its EUR 42 million investment in Parvomay, and Aero Technic BG for its EUR 15.85 million investment at Vasil Levski Airport. Nestle Bulgaria received recognition for its EUR 44.63 million investment in Sofia. Festo Bulgaria was awarded for its EUR 40 million investment across several locations.
The Investor of the Year initiative highlights companies and projects contributing to Bulgaria’s economic development, job creation, and innovation across various industries. The event also recognized several other entities for their contributions to the country’s investment environment.
